Industry Analysis
The AI server boom’s demand for high-capacitance, miniaturized MLCCs is triggering a full-stack technical recalibration—from ultra-pure ceramic powders to advanced sintering processes. Upstream material constraints and downstream PCB redesigns toward denser layer stacks are compounding bottlenecks. Export controls from the U.S. and EU on critical components, coupled with limited qualification of mainland Chinese suppliers for server-grade reliability, heighten supply chain fragility. Japanese and Korean leaders like Murata and Samsung Electro-Mechanics are prioritizing allocation to NVIDIA and AMD, while Chinese producers struggle with sub-70% yields in high-end segments. Over the next 18 months, cost inflation will force OEMs toward modular server architectures to absorb component volatility. This shortage accelerates infrastructure-level localization in China, yet sustainable breakthrough hinges on co-innovation in materials science and domestic equipment capabilities.
